We are looking for an Avionics Tech/installer with recent experience with avionics systems on general aviation aircrafts, with proficiency in electrical testing equipment and tools. Knowledge of FAA regulations and standards with strong attention to detail and safety protocols . He or She will be working on our fleet of 10 helicopters and 10 airplanes, including customer aircraft. Aspen Helicopters is involved in operations ranging from aerial surveys, executive charter, fire contracts, external load, military operations, PG and E, and agriculture.
We currently operate Bell 206B ,206L,, Partenavia P68C,TC ,OBS, Spartacus and SA226(B) Merlin 3B.

Job Requirements:
- 3 Years of avionics experience preferred
- Ability to install, troubleshoot, test and repair aircraft electronic, autopilot and avionic systems
- FAR 91.411/413 Pitot/Static & Transponder Certification experience
- Proficient in soldering, connector/coax terminations, and wire harness/cable routing
- Familiar with Cannon plugs, CPCs, D-Subs, AMP, Molex, and Card-edge connectors, including Terminal Blocks and Relays
- Ability to produce Airframe type aluminum fabrications
- read and interrupt wiring diagrams, schematics and technical manuals
- document Maintenance and repairs accurately
